Describe the kind of suffering Makhaya endures in South Africa, and reflect on the role other characters play in Makhaya's heali
qaws [65]
<span>Makhaya fled South Africa because he was involved in a bomb plot so now,he is a refugee. He suffered the Apartheid system back at home where black people were not free and their rights were not respected or guarantee.Due to what he suffered, he is not able to trust anyone. But this condition changes because he means well to other people in Golema Mmidi so he starts to be social and help them. He met Dinorego and Gilbert who helped him to adapt, stay and work there in the village. <span>
